How are baby ruth and white chocolate different?

  • Baby ruth is richer in copper, manganese, magnesium, and fiber, while white chocolate is higher in vitamin B12, calcium, vitamin B2, and phosphorus.
  • White chocolate covers your daily need for saturated fat, 37% more than baby ruth.
  • Baby ruth contains 44 times more manganese than white chocolate. Baby ruth contains 0.351mg of manganese, while white chocolate contains 0.008mg.
  • Baby ruth is lower in saturated fat.

Candies, NESTLE, BABY RUTH Bar and Candies, white chocolate types were used in this article.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Baby ruth White chocolate DV% diff.
Saturated fat 12.1g 19.412g 33%
Vitamin B12 0.06µg 0.56µg 21%
Copper 0.225mg 0.06mg 18%
Fats 21.6g 32.09g 16%
Manganese 0.351mg 0.008mg 15%
Calcium 47mg 199mg 15%
Vitamin B2 0.121mg 0.282mg 12%
Phosphorus 94mg 176mg 12%
Polyunsaturated fat 2.638g 1.013g 11%
Monounsaturated fat 5.557g 9.097g 9%
Fiber 2g 0.2g 7%
Magnesium 43mg 12mg 7%
Cholesterol 0mg 21mg 7%
Vitamin B5 0.333mg 0.608mg 6%
Sodium 230mg 90mg 6%
Vitamin K 2.3µg 9.1µg 6%
Iron 0.63mg 0.24mg 5%
Selenium 2.5µg 4.5µg 4%
Calories 459kcal 539kcal 4%
Vitamin B3 1.251mg 0.745mg 3%
Carbs 64.8g 59.24g 2%
Folate 12µg 7µg 1%
Choline 34.9mg 29.5mg 1%
Vitamin B6 0.042mg 0.056mg 1%
Vitamin A 0µg 9µg 1%
Potassium 249mg 286mg 1%
Protein 5.4g 5.87g 1%
Vitamin C 0mg 0.5mg 1%
Caffeine 4mg 0mg 1%
Net carbs 62.8g 59.04g N/A
Sugar 54g 59g N/A
Zinc 0.72mg 0.74mg 0%
Vitamin E 0.93mg 0.96mg 0%
Vitamin B1 0.058mg 0.063mg 0%
Trans fat 0.05g 0g N/A
